Chef Meny Vaknin works about one hundred hours a week. You'll see him, almost any time, in the open kitchen at Mishmish. He jockeys pots and pans on burners behind him, and delicately plates, drizzling olive oil and sprinkling salt. A skull cap, set back on his head, reveals a dark hair line and accentuates eyes that are aware, it seems, of everything. He makes eye contact with servers, smiles to his new regulars, but, still, remains calmly focused and in the zone.

Seems like there are as many Turkish and Mediterranean restaurants in Montclair as there are Italian ones.  I’m exaggerating, but there appears to be a lot of menus offering baba gannouj these days.  There’s Lalezar, Four Seasons Kebab House, Mediterranea, Falafel Hut, Flatbread Grill, and Sofra.

I’m a big fan of tahini, lamb, feta and I happen to be addicted to Turkish Bread (Pide).  So I thought I should try all of these Turkish and/or Mediterranean places, in an effort to find the best.
